Output ef2c59cfc41073b6753204a218dbddbbcf1fd940cde49e31a5b5df86a07ac8ec:0

value
126838100
script pubkey
OP_0 OP_PUSHBYTES_20 e43a18a6d486a362b35b810858003604bd189e5c
address
ltc1qusap3fk5s63k9v6msyy9sqpkqj7338juq2jlt9
transaction
ef2c59cfc41073b6753204a218dbddbbcf1fd940cde49e31a5b5df86a07ac8ec
spent
true